Are you interested in building your career with a dynamic law firm that advises some of the most influential and creative people and businesses around? If so, join Harbottle & Lewis in January for its exclusive open day and discover what sets the firm apart. Harbottle & Lewis is renowned for its broad and deep-seated sector knowledge which it combines with expertise across all the traditional practice areas. For example, it is well known as a dominant force in the world of entertainment and media and also has a strong presence in the technology sector. Its clients range from cutting-edge startups to global corporations, early-stage entrepreneurs to established industry leaders, and household names to private individuals and their family offices. This interactive afternoon, hosted in-person at the firm’s London office, will give you the chance to gain first-hand insight into its exciting work, varied clients and unique culture. You’ll hear from partners and trainees about their career journeys, the challenges they face and what they find most rewarding about their roles.

The day will feature:

- A partner panel exploring practice areas across the firm

- The opportunity to network with our trainee solicitors, who will share insights into life at Harbottle & Lewis

- A skills workshop from our early careers team preparing candidates for the assessment centre.

Who should apply?

Places at this event are limited and are reserved for those applying for a training contract this cycle. Typically, this includes candidates in the below groups, who have achieved or are predicted to achieve a 2.1 in their degree:

- Law students graduating in 2026 or 2027

- Non-law students graduating in 2027 or 2028

- Graduates and career changers

Deadline to apply: Sunday 7th December 2025, 23:59
